East Freehold, NJ DOT Physical - What You Need to Know

A DOT physical is an all-encompassing health assessment mandated for every commercial motor vehicle operator by the Department of Transportation. This evaluation verifies that drivers are in the right physical, mental, and emotional condition to manage large vehicles safely on roads. Conducted by a certified medical examiner from the National Registry of Certified Medical Examiners, a successful result grants a DOT medical certificate needed to keep a CDL valid under FMCSA rules. What is checked in a DOT Physical?

  • Health history review and medication assessment
  • Vision screening (corrective lenses allowed; minimum standards apply)
  • Hearing assessment (forced whisper or audiometry)
  • Blood pressure and pulse rate
  • Physical examination (systems review)
  • Urinalysis (specific gravity, protein, glucose)

Who needs a DOT Physical?

You must have a valid DOT medical certificate (card) if you:

  • Have a commercial driver's license (CDL)- class A,B, or C for interstate commerce
  • Drive a vehicle over 10,001 lbs. GVWR in interstate commerce
  • Transport more than 8 passengers (for hire) or more than 15 passengers (not for hire)
  • Transport hazardous materials that require placarding under DOT regulations
  • Work for employers regulated by DOT agencies such as FMCSA, FAA, FRA, FTA or USCG where DOT medical qualification is required

What to bring with you to a DOT Physical?

  • Official photo ID issued by the government
  • Corrective eyewear and prescription
  • List indicating medications and dosages
  • CPAP usage data (if relevant)
  • Clearances from specialists (for heart issues, sleep apnea, diabetes, etc.)
  • Latest A1C/blood pressure logs if monitored

What Will Fail a DOT Physical?

Medical Conditions That Can Fail a DOT Physical

  • Vision & Hearing: Vision not meeting 20/40 in each eye (even with correction), failing to identify traffic colors, or hearing deficiently.
  • Blood Pressure & Heart Disease: Uncontrolled high blood pressure, recent cardiac events, or certain heart devices.
  • Diabetes: Poorly controlled diabetes causing dangerous conditions or nerve damage interfering with driving.
  • Sleep Apnea & Respiratory: Untreated apnea causing sleepiness or serious lung conditions.
  • Neurological: Epilepsy or conditions causing blackouts.
  • Substance Abuse: Illegal drug use or unsafe prescription medication use.
  • Psychiatric & Cognitive: Severe mental illness or cognitive issues affecting judgment.

Sometimes, such conditions may only result in temporary disqualification while waiting for medical documentation like blood pressure control.
